Current conditions. Middleton is a Strong Seller's Market as of May 2026, with 2.45 months of supply (119 active listings, 39 pending) and homes going under contract in a median of 7 days. New listings are running +9.6% ahead of last year's pace YTD (296 delivered through April), but pending sales are absorbing the inflow — supply remains the binding constraint.

Price trends. April's closed median was $549,900 (-1.8% YoY). Prices are essentially flat compared to a year ago, and the YTD median ($561,000, +4.6% YoY) confirms that pattern. Average % over asking is running at -0.55% YTD, so most sellers are landing within striking distance of list price rather than well above or below.

Year to date. Middleton has logged 182 closings through April (+18.2% YoY) with a $561,000 median sale price (+4.6% YoY). The pace is roughly tracking last year, with the price line as the cleaner signal of market health.

Months of supply: 2.45 mo (SCWMLS published). Formula: # active listings ÷ 12-month average sales. Active inventory: 119 homes.

Supply by Price Range

Months of supply, active listing count, and 12-month average sales pace by asking-price bracket — directly from the SCWMLS inventory snapshot.

Asking-Price Range Active Now Months Supply Avg Sales/Mo (12-mo) Status
$100k–$199k 2 2.18 mo 1/mo Strong Seller's Market
$200k–$299k 6 1.76 mo 3/mo Extreme Seller's Market
$300k–$399k 6 1.26 mo 5/mo Extreme Seller's Market
$400k–$499k 24 2.27 mo 11/mo Strong Seller's Market
$500k–$599k 27 3.56 mo 8/mo Strong Seller's Market
$600k–$699k 16 3.15 mo 5/mo Strong Seller's Market
$700k–$799k 11 1.97 mo 6/mo Extreme Seller's Market
$800k–$899k 7 1.75 mo 4/mo Extreme Seller's Market
$1M+ 20 3.04 mo 7/mo Strong Seller's Market

Current Market Conditions

  • Supply has loosened. 2.45 months of inventory (119 active homes) still favors sellers but gives buyers meaningful breathing room — especially in the bracket-by-bracket data.
  • Prices are steady. Median price is essentially flat YoY, with YTD running +4.6%.
  • Pace is fast at the contract stage. Median DOM of 7 days means well-priced homes are picking up offers within a week.
  • Volume is up sharply. Closings ran +16.0% ahead of April 2025 — a clear demand signal.

Market Forecast & Recommendations

Market Outlook

Middleton's pace is largely tracking last year through the YTD window. Expect the late-spring/early-summer market to be active but disciplined — buyers are ready, sellers who price correctly will move, and homes that need work or stretch on price will sit longer.

What Sellers Need to Know

  • Pricing strategy: Anchor to the $561,000 YTD median and the comp set in your specific price bracket — not last year's peak. Avg % over asking is running -0.55% YTD, so precise list pricing matters more than chasing a premium.
  • DOM expectations: Median DOM is 7 days. If your home sits past 14 days without an offer, the market is telling you something — usually price, sometimes condition.
  • Prep: Pre-listing inspection, professional photos, and clean staging still differentiate at this price point. The premium for move-in-ready hasn't gone anywhere.

What Buyers Need to Know

  • Competition: 2.45 months of supply (119 active listings, 39 pending) means competition is real for the most desirable homes. Expect to act quickly on the right one.
  • Pricing strategy: Avg % over asking is -0.55% YTD — that means most homes are landing close to list. Big over-list bids aren't required, but underbids on the most popular homes won't hold.
  • Timing: Spring-into-summer typically brings the most listings of the year. If you're waiting for inventory to break loose, this window is your best chance.

Methodology & Data Notes
  • Data snapshot: Reflects closed sales reported to SCWMLS for April 2026.
  • Report published: May 2026 — the month this page went live.
  • Created: May 1, 2026 — matches datePublished in schema, never changes after first publish.
  • Last updated: May 1, 2026 — matches dateModified in schema; updates if this page is later refreshed.
  • Coverage area: The Middleton report reflects closed sales within the Middleton-Cross Plains Area School District boundary, the standard reporting unit used by SCWMLS.
  • Source: South Central Wisconsin MLS (SCWMLS).
  • Months of supply is calculated by SCWMLS as: # active listings ÷ 12-month average # of sales. Values shown are published directly from the SCWMLS inventory snapshot.
  • YTD figures cover January 1 through end of April 2026.
